Understanding Water Requirements for Kentia Palms

Kentia palms thrive in well-draining soil and prefer their roots to be moist but not waterlogged. The water used for watering should be free from harmful substances that can damage the plant’s roots or impede nutrient absorption. Knowing the ideal water quality is essential for maintaining a healthy Kentia palm.

Ideal Water Conditions

  • pH level between 6.0 and 7.0
  • Low levels of dissolved salts and minerals
  • Absence of chlorine and chloramine
  • Soft water with low hardness

Water that meets these conditions helps prevent common problems such as leaf browning, root rot, and nutrient deficiencies. Understanding your water source is the first step toward proper care.

Common Water Issues and Their Effects

Using unsuitable water can lead to several problems in Kentia palms. Here are some common issues:

  • Chlorine and chloramine: Can cause leaf tip burn and slow growth.
  • Hard water: Leads to mineral buildup, affecting root health.
  • High salinity: Causes leaf yellowing and wilting.
  • Acidic or alkaline water: Disrupts nutrient uptake, leading to deficiencies.

How to Improve Water Quality for Your Kentia Palm

If your tap water is not ideal, there are several ways to improve its quality:

  • Use filtered or distilled water for watering.
  • Let tap water sit out for 24 hours to allow chlorine to dissipate.
  • Use a water conditioner to neutralize chloramine.
  • Test your water’s pH and mineral content regularly.
